Abstract:
Ā Ā Ā Ā Ā The Real-Time Alert System based on Crime Area Mapping is an innovative approach to enhancing public safety by leveraging advanced technologies such as geospatial mapping, real-time data processing. This system aims to alert citizens, law enforcement agencies, and security services about crime occurrences in specific geographical areas, enabling them to take timely actions to prevent further incidents and ensure better safety.
Ā Ā Ā Ā Using Geographic Information System (GIS) technology, the system visualizes crime data on a map. Citizens within these high-risk zones are notified instantly via mobile alerts, enabling them to take precautions or avoid certain areas. Law enforcement agencies receive detailed information about crime events, helping them allocate resources efficiently, patrol high-risk areas, and respond faster to emerging threats.
Ā Ā Ā Ā By integrating real-time crime data, geographic mapping, and predictive analytics, this system contributes to a safer environment by providing actionable alerts to both the public and authorities. It also allows for better urban planning and policy-making by understanding the spatial distribution of crimes. Ultimately, the Real-Time Alert System based on Crime Area Mapping is an essential tool for improving public safety and law enforcement response times in urban areas.
Existing System:
Ā Ā Ā Ā Ā Current crime alert systems provide basic notifications but lack real-time updates and comprehensive user feedback. Existing systems mostly focus on crime data without integrating citizen complaints or police verification. The systems often fail to accurately map crime hotspots or notify residents in real-time. Additionally, many existing systems do not prioritize timely responses or police actions. This results in delays in criminal investigations and safety concerns.
Disadvantages:
- Lack of real-time updates and notifications for users.
- Insufficient integration between citizen complaints and police responses.
- Ineffective mapping of crime-prone areas.
- Delay in verification of user-submitted complaints by authorities.
Proposed System:
Ā Ā Ā Ā Ā The proposed system offers an integrated platform for reporting crimes, mapping crime-prone areas, and ensuring timely police verification of complaints. Citizens can report incidents via a mobile app built in Android Studio, which sends notifications and real-time updates to police officers through a Spring Boot backend. The system uses geolocation features to pinpoint crime areas on a map and sends alerts to users based on their proximity to these areas. The app also supports police officers’ verification of complaints, ensuring a swift and accurate response. The mapping feature dynamically updates based on crime data, providing users with reliable safety information.
Ā Advantages:
- Real-time crime alerts and notifications to users based on location.
- Integration of citizen complaints with police verification for prompt action.
- Dynamic mapping of crime-prone areas for user awareness.
- Improved communication between the public and law enforcement authorities.
- Enhanced public safety with accurate and timely updates.
